3/27/2023 0 Comments World community grid boinc managerThe workshops use Ansible to provision, configure and manage instances on public clouds. Let it run and watch your statistics on their website.Download the software to your respective type of machine (Windows, MacOS, Linux, etc).Choose which projects you want to contribute to (machines are auto-registered to a default profile that you choose when you create an account).The agent, or piece of software running on the computer is BOINC which is distributed under the LGPL open source license by University of California, Berkeley. Large CPU workloads are divided up amongst the broader community (thousands of people’s personal PCs, servers, etc) and run these calculations during CPU idle times (where the computer is not being used). ![]() World Community Grid is being deployed in the fight against COVID-19, soon launching an important project from Scripps Research called “OpenPandemics – COVID-19.”Įssentially, you install a software agent onto a computer. One easy way to help join the fight against COVID-19 is through IBM’s World Community Grid, which crowdsources the surplus computing power that volunteers like you and me have, and uses it for scientific research. Specifically, my team was inspired by this comment on their blog post (linked above). World Community Grid has a noble purpose and describes itself as an effort to create the world's largest public computing grid to tackle scientific research projects that benefit humanity. We use dedicated instances (versus something like spot instances) because we need to guarantee that the instructor and students can use them at any time during a 48 hour period. All of these instances are dedicated instances so we are paying for them regardless of how they are used (versus CPU time). These instances can also remain up for hours after the class finishes because students have requested additional time to have access to the lab environment. Red Hat Solution Architects might spin up the entire topology hours before they actually teach a workshop to verify they have everything setup correctly. Often, a lot of these instances are sitting idle waiting for students to start accessing them. In 2019, we had over 25,000 topologies spun up which means we had over 50,000 RHEL Linux machines up during the year. We have thousands of these Linux instances spun up all across the world for various workshops including Singapore, Japan, the United States and Germany. ![]() Each topology can have up to four RHEL machines spun up in various public clouds. ![]() We offer free Ansible Automation Workshops that spin up various topologies for students to learn the basics of Ansible Automation. We use Ansible to install, start and register the BOINC client and integrate it into all Red Hat Enterprise Linux (RHEL) instances used in Ansible Automation Workshops. This blog post will cover what our workshops are and how we can use idle CPU time to help IBM’s World Community Grid. In fact, one of their projects is specifically going to help combat COVID-19. World Community Grid enables anyone with a Linux, Windows or Mac computer (or an Android smartphone for some projects) to donate their unused computing power to advance scientific research on topics related to health and sustainability. The goal of these webinars is strictly to help! Regardless of if folks are only using open source technologies and not Red Hat products, we want to use this time to help them solve automation challenges, and help us brainstorm use-cases that can help others.Īnother idea we recently implemented is integrating IBM’s World Community Grid into our workshops. The Ansible team has started a “Here to Help” webinar series where myself and other Ansible engineers are spending time with smaller groups of people to try and help them with technical challenges. The world is currently a very different place than it was only a few months ago and we have come up with some ideas on how we can help our community in dealing with this new reality.
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|